The Hormuz crisis is expected to have a lasting impact on the economy, with some outlets suggesting that the worst of the inflation shock is yet to come. While gas prices may decrease as the crisis eases, other costs such as groceries and home goods could remain high. The economic effects of the crisis are anticipated to be felt for some time, potentially in multiple waves, and may have a significant impact on the global economy.
